Investigating the Status of Nutritional Knowledge in Reproductive Age Women Referred to Comprehensive Health Services in Kerman, 2023: Psychometrics of the Persian Version of the Nutritional Knowledge Scale
In recent years, more attention has been paid to the role of nutritional literacy in the formation of a healthy eating pattern. The present study was conducted to investigate the psychometric properties of the Persian version of the nutritional knowledge scale in women of reproductive age.
A cross-sectional was done on 320 women of reproductive age who were referred to health service centers in Kerman city. Data was collected through a two-part questionnaire that included demographic information and the Persian version of the nutritional knowledge scale. This scale has 31 questions with a score between 0 and 124. Lisrel version 8.8 software was used.
Most of the participants were married (76.1%), housewives, had an average level of economic state (67.5%), had a university degree (56.6%) and were housewives (52.5%). Cronbach's alpha of 0.87 indicated the appropriate internal consistency of the Persian version. The goodness of fit indices was at an acceptable level after removing some items with a factor load of less than (0.3). The average score of nutritional knowledge was 86.46 ± 13.85, and the status of it in 108 people (33.7%) was low. Women with academic education levels, those working in the private sector, and those with good economic levels obtained higher scores.
The Persian version of the scale had appropriate psychometric properties. About one-third of women had low nutritional knowledge. Therefore, it is necessary to emphasize increasing nutritional awareness of women of reproductive age.
